Why Software Upgrades Are Important

1. Enhanced Security

Older software versions often lack the latest security patches, making them vulnerable to cyber threats. Upgrading ensures your systems are protected with current security standards.

2. Better Performance & Stability

Upgrades optimize system performance, reduce crashes, and improve overall reliability—leading to smoother operations and better user experience.

3. Compatibility with Modern Tools

New integrations, APIs, and third-party tools may not work with legacy systems. Upgrading allows seamless integration with modern platforms, improving productivity.

4. Compliance & Vendor Support

Running unsupported software can lead to compliance risks and lack of technical support. Upgrades keep your systems aligned with vendor updates and industry standards.

 

Common Triggers for Upgrade Projects

Businesses typically initiate upgrades when they encounter:

  • End-of-support deadlines from software vendors
  • Performance bottlenecks affecting daily operations
  • Security vulnerabilities or audit failures
  • Limited reporting capabilities due to outdated systems
  • Integration challenges with newer technologies
  • User dissatisfaction caused by slow or outdated interfaces

Ignoring these warning signs can lead to costly downtime or emergency migrations.

 

What a Strong Upgrade Approach Looks Like

A successful software upgrade is not just about installing a new version—it requires a structured strategy:

1. Discovery & Assessment

Analyze current systems, versions, and business requirements to define upgrade goals.

2. Dependency Mapping

Identify integrations, custom modules, and third-party tools that may be affected.

3. Version Planning

Choose the right upgrade path to ensure stability and future scalability.

4. Pilot Testing

Run controlled tests in a staging environment to identify risks early.

5. Rollback Strategy

Always have a backup plan to restore systems quickly if issues arise.

6. User Validation

Ensure the upgraded system meets business needs and is user-friendly.

7. Post-Go-Live Support

Monitor performance, fix issues, and provide ongoing support after deployment.
